Notes:  
1. TC is the case temperature and is defined as the temperature of the underside of the Duplexer where it makes contact with the circuit board.  
2. Min/Max specifications are guaranteed at the indicated temperature with the input power to the Tx port equal to or less than +29 dBm over all Tx  
frequencies unless otherwise noted.  
3. Typical data is the average value of the parameter over the indicated band at the specified temperature. Typical values may vary over time.
